Indo-Nepal border: ₹20 crore narcotics bust in UP’s Maharajganj, SSB arrests Bihar man

Sashastra Seema Bal arrested a man near the Indo-Nepal border in Maharajganj district of Uttar Pradesh and seized over 327 kg of marijuana worth over Rs 20 billion, officials told PTI on Sunday.

Acting on specific information, an SSB team arrested Ranjeet Giri, a resident of Gopalpur in Bihar, on Sunday morning and seized a large quantity of marijuana from his possession, SSB Deputy Commandant Dinesh Chandra Biswas told PTI.

Authorities said another member of the group managed to escape during the operation, and efforts to track and arrest him were continuing.

According to the SSB, Giri allegedly procured the contraband from Nepal and transported it in a truck. He is suspected of supplying drugs to the area.


The value of the seized narcotic substance in the international market is estimated to be around 20 million rupees. After his first interrogation, the suspect was taken to the Narcotics Branch Directorate.
Investigators suspect Giri is acting as a carrier for a larger network and continue to question him to gather more details. A case has been registered under the Narcotic Drugs and Psychotropic Substances Act, officials said.(With inputs from PTI)
